# CSC8019 Backend Development Guide
This guide provides a comprehensive overview of the standards and best practices for developing in the CSC8019-backend project.
## 1. API Standards
### Unified Response Format (`Result<T>`)
All Controller methods MUST return the `Result<T>` wrapper to ensure a consistent response structure across the entire API.
- **Structure**:
- `code`: Status code (e.g., 200 for success, 500 for error, 401 for unauthorized).
- `message`: Descriptive message.
- `data`: The actual payload (generic type `T`).
- **Example Usage**:
```java
@GetMapping("/hello")
public Result<String> hello() {
return Result.success("Success Data");
}
```
## 2. Global Exception Handling
The project uses a global exception handler (`GlobalExceptionHandler`) to intercept and format errors.
- **`CustomException`**: Use this for business logic errors. It takes a `ResultCode` or a specific message.
- **Auto-handling**: Spring Security exceptions (401, 403) and general system exceptions (500) are automatically caught and returned in the `Result` format.
## 3. JPA Usage Guide
We follow a layered architectural pattern for data access.
### 1. Entity Module
Define your data models in the `entity` package using JPA annotations.
```java
@Entity
@Data
public class MyEntity {
@Id @GeneratedValue(strategy = GenerationType.IDENTITY)
private Long id;
private String name;
}
```
### 2. Repository Module
Extend `JpaRepository` for standard CRUD operations. Place these in the `repository` package.
```java
@Repository
public interface MyRepository extends JpaRepository<MyEntity, Long> {
}
```
### 3. Service Module
Always use an interface and an implementation class (`impl` package).
- **Interface**: Define the business contract.
- **Impl**: Implement the logic and inject the Repository.
## 4. Security Annotations
The project uses custom annotations for Role-Based Access Control (RBAC):
- `@IsStaff`: Restricts access to users with the `STAFF` role.
- `@IsClient`: Restricts access to users with the `CLIENT` role.
Place these annotations on Controller methods or classes that require authorization.
## 5. Module Structure
The `business` package is organized by functional domain (e.g., `menu`, `order`, `store`). Each domain should follow the `controller` -> `service` -> `repository` hierarchy.
Example: `uk.ac.ncl.csc8019backend.business.menu.controller`

# User Login and API Call Guide
This guide describes how to authenticate and use JWT tokens to call protected API endpoints.
## 1. Authentication (Login)
Send a `POST` request to the `/api/auth/login` endpoint with your credentials.
- **URL**: `http://localhost:8080/api/auth/login`
- **Method**: `POST`
- **Body (JSON)**:
```json
{
"username": "your_username",
"password": "your_password"
}
```
### Response Example
If successful, you will receive a response containing the token:
```json
{
"code": 200,
"message": "Login successful",
"data": {
"token": "eyJhbGciOiJIUzI1NiJ9...",
"tokenHead": "Bearer "
}
}
```
## 2. Calling Protected Endpoints
For any subsequent requests to protected endpoints (e.g., `/api/staff/hello`), you must include the token in the `Authorization` header.
- **Header Name**: `Authorization`
- **Header Value**: `Bearer <your_token>`
### Example using cURL
```bash
curl -H "Authorization: Bearer eyJhbGciOiJIUzI1NiJ9..." http://localhost:8080/api/staff/hello
```
### Example Response (Authorized)
```json
{
"code": 200,
"message": "Success",
"data": "Hello from staff-only endpoint!"
}
```
### Example Response (Unauthorized/Missing Token)
```json
{
"code": 401,
"message": "Unauthorized",
"data": null
}
```
## 3. Role-Based Access
- **STAFF Only**: Endpoints annotated with `@IsStaff` require a token from a user with the `STAFF` role.
- **CLIENT Only**: Endpoints annotated with `@IsClient` require a token from a user with the `CLIENT` role.
- **Public**: Endpoints starting with `/api/public/` do not require a token.

package uk.ac.ncl.csc8019backend.system.security;
import jakarta.servlet.FilterChain;
import jakarta.servlet.ServletException;
import jakarta.servlet.http.HttpServletRequest;
import jakarta.servlet.http.HttpServletResponse;
import org.springframework.security.authentication.UsernamePasswordAuthenticationToken;
import org.springframework.security.core.context.SecurityContextHolder;
import org.springframework.security.core.userdetails.UserDetails;
import org.springframework.security.web.authentication.WebAuthenticationDetailsSource;
import org.springframework.stereotype.Component;
import org.springframework.web.filter.OncePerRequestFilter;
import java.io.IOException;
@Component
public class JwtAuthenticationFilter extends OncePerRequestFilter {
private final JwtUtils jwtUtils;
private final CustomUserDetailsService userDetailsService;
public JwtAuthenticationFilter(JwtUtils jwtUtils, CustomUserDetailsService userDetailsService) {
this.jwtUtils = jwtUtils;
this.userDetailsService = userDetailsService;
}
@Override
protected void doFilterInternal(HttpServletRequest request, HttpServletResponse response, FilterChain filterChain)
throws ServletException, IOException {
final String authHeader = request.getHeader("Authorization");
final String jwt;
final String username;
if (authHeader == null || !authHeader.startsWith("Bearer ")) {
filterChain.doFilter(request, response);
return;
}
jwt = authHeader.substring(7);
username = jwtUtils.extractUsername(jwt);
if (username != null && SecurityContextHolder.getContext().getAuthentication() == null) {
UserDetails userDetails = this.userDetailsService.loadUserByUsername(username);
if (jwtUtils.validateToken(jwt, userDetails)) {
UsernamePasswordAuthenticationToken authToken = new UsernamePasswordAuthenticationToken(
userDetails,
null,
userDetails.getAuthorities()
);
authToken.setDetails(new WebAuthenticationDetailsSource().buildDetails(request));
SecurityContextHolder.getContext().setAuthentication(authToken);
}
}
filterChain.doFilter(request, response);
}
}

package uk.ac.ncl.csc8019backend.system.security;
import io.jsonwebtoken.Claims;
import io.jsonwebtoken.Jwts;
import io.jsonwebtoken.security.Keys;
import org.springframework.beans.factory.annotation.Value;
import org.springframework.security.core.userdetails.UserDetails;
import org.springframework.stereotype.Component;
import javax.crypto.SecretKey;
import java.nio.charset.StandardCharsets;
import java.util.Date;
import java.util.HashMap;
import java.util.Map;
import java.util.function.Function;
@Component
public class JwtUtils {
@Value("${jwt.secret}")
private String secret;
@Value("${jwt.expiration}")
private Long expiration;
private SecretKey getSigningKey() {
byte[] keyBytes = secret.getBytes(StandardCharsets.UTF_8);
return Keys.hmacShaKeyFor(keyBytes);
}
public String generateToken(UserDetails userDetails) {
Map<String, Object> claims = new HashMap<>();
return createToken(claims, userDetails.getUsername());
}
private String createToken(Map<String, Object> claims, String subject) {
return Jwts.builder()
.claims(claims)
.subject(subject)
.issuedAt(new Date(System.currentTimeMillis()))
.expiration(new Date(System.currentTimeMillis() + expiration))
.signWith(getSigningKey())
.compact();
}
public Boolean validateToken(String token, UserDetails userDetails) {
final String username = extractUsername(token);
return (username.equals(userDetails.getUsername()) && !isTokenExpired(token));
}
public String extractUsername(String token) {
return extractClaim(token, Claims::getSubject);
}
public Date extractExpiration(String token) {
return extractClaim(token, Claims::getExpiration);
}
public <T> T extractClaim(String token, Function<Claims, T> claimsResolver) {
final Claims claims = extractAllClaims(token);
return claimsResolver.apply(claims);
}
private Claims extractAllClaims(String token) {
return Jwts.parser()
.verifyWith(getSigningKey())
.build()
.parseSignedClaims(token)
.getPayload();
}
private Boolean isTokenExpired(String token) {
return extractExpiration(token).before(new Date());
}
}
